概括
大数据分析通过提高运营效率和了解游客行为,显著提高了旅游管理. 这项研究详细介绍了旅游管理信息系统 (TMIS),以实现可持续的旅游增长.

Introduction to GIS
57
Geographic Information Systems (GIS) are tools for storing, analyzing, and displaying spatial data alongside related attributes. Unlike traditional information systems that address general queries, GIS incorporates spatial components, enabling users to answer "where" and "how far."
